Heidi13 Posted March 5, 2023 #404 Share Posted March 5, 2023 A question for those pax aboard the Neptune, as I am frequently reading of complaints with challenges using the wi-fi. I have also noted many, many photos being posted from the ship, both on the multiple blogs and the multiple FB groups DW reads. To those posting photos, are you posting photos straight from your phone/camera, or are you compressing. The photos from my cameras are 30-40 megs, but before posting to the blog, I convert them to jpg, shrink them to 1024 pixels on the longest side and compress them to about 300K for uploading. On the couple of times I forgot to compress a photo, it wouldn't upload. Are you posting photos straight from the camera, or shrinking and compressing them in post processing? If posting straight from the camera, what is the average size of the photos being uploaded. 2 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...

A quick Google search shows a great deal of information about Rinca Island - for example: https://www.tripadvisor.com/Attraction_Review-g1820452-d3253186-Reviews-Rinca_Island-Rinca_Komodo_National_Park_Komodo_East_Nusa_Tenggara.html Rinca Island is part of the park. The "might see" language your are concerned about is a normal disclaimer for any wildlife viewing excursion - it was present on our ShoreEx both times we visited Komodo Island - and despite the disclaimer, there were lots of critters to observe. Rinca may even be a bit less overrun with local sales folks. On Komodo, you have to run a gauntlet of t-shirt and crafts sales in order to get back to the tender dock. Enjoy your visit - be sure to pay close attention to the guide's instructions for your safety. 🍺🥌 3 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...

During COVID, Indonesia developed the site on Rinca and is fully controlled tour with guides and security. The Komodo option, from my understanding is no longer available for any tours. You cannot go off on your own no matter who/ what tour company used. This is for the health of the wildlife and the individual. 1 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
